What Types of Work and Facilities Can PICU Respiratory Therapists Expect in Orlando, FL?

As a Registered Respiratory Therapist specializing in the Pediatric Intensive Care Unit (PICU) in Orlando, Florida, you can expect to work in a variety of dynamic healthcare settings, including renowned pediatric hospitals and specialized children’s health facilities. In this role, you’ll be responsible for delivering critical respiratory care to infants and children with life-threatening respiratory conditions, collaborating closely with a multidisciplinary team of pediatricians, nurses, and other allied health professionals. Your expertise will be essential in managing advanced respiratory support technologies, such as mechanical ventilation and high-frequency oscillatory ventilation, while also providing education and support to families during challenging times. With Orlando’s growing healthcare landscape, you’ll find opportunities in various facilities that prioritize innovation and excellence in pediatric care, ensuring a rewarding and impactful career as a PICU Respiratory Therapist.

RRT – NICU/ PICU needed asap for 13 weeks Scheduling requirements: 7:00PM – 7:00AM– 12 hr shift Type of equipment: Servo U & Drager VN500, F&P Bubble CPAP, HFOV, HFJV, Vaportherm, & heliox therapy. Documentation system: Epic Patient Experience requirements: 2+ years Neonatal ICU and PICU Critical Care experience Certifications: NRP. PALS Procedures performed on unit: Must be able to independently admit and manage vented patients in Peds ICU using Servo –U ventilator. Also, setup and manage heliox therapy though invasive and non-invasive measures. Familiar with non-invasive ventilation including use of biPAP and CPAP. Neonatal skills to include attending pre-term delivery, Bubble CPAP, and, use of nitric oxide, and high frequency ventilation. Hunter Green Scrub

Washington State licensed Respiratory Therapist for Pediatric/Neonatal Transport duties in Tacoma. 12H days/nights. Shift times: 7p-7a or 7a-7p. Years of Experience: 5 years in PEDS ED/PICU & Level IV NICU (must have at least 1 year of each) plus at least 3 years of neonatal/peds transport experience within the last 5 years. Required Licensure & Certifications: WA state license, BLS, PALS, NRP; TNCC and STABLE are preferred. Skills required: supports interhospital transport via ground or air, airway management, vasoactive drips/infusion, non-invasive ventilation (Bipap/HFNC), respiratory inhaled medication administration, IV/IO access, etc.

What types of experience are required or preferred for a PICU-RRT Travel job in Orlando?

Currently, a PICU Registered Respiratory Therapist seeking a travel position in Orlando, Florida typically requires experience in pediatric critical care settings, with a strong preference for candidates who have managed ventilated patients and familiarity with advanced respiratory modalities. Additionally, certifications such as BLS, PALS, and possibly NRP may enhance a candidate’s appeal to employers in this specialized field.
